I have a Model A with original tappets. When I next do the engine I will install adjustable ones. Of the double or single lock tappets, which is best from the point of view of movement and requiring less frequent adjustment?

Once they are adjusted and set, there really is no difference between the two. Only difference is ease of adjustment. The single locks are adjusted with two wrenches, doubles require 3 wrenches.
